解决无法修改windows7 vbs文件关联,始终使用选择的程序打开这种文件不可用
关键字:windows7 vbs文件 文件关联 始终使用选择的程序打开这种文件 不可用
今天在修改一个vbs文件的时候,由于没有打开vs2010编辑器,所以就直接右键,打开方式,结果没有列出vbs可以用哪些程序打开的文件打开,只显示了“打开方式(H)..”来选择要用哪些程序打开,于是就直接选择了vs2010。结果悲剧了,没注意取消掉“始终使用选择的程序打开这种文件”这个复选框,结果vbs文件以后双击都用vs2010打开,而不是用“Microsoft ? Windows Based Script Host”,⊙﹏⊙b汗
再右键vbs文件,“打开方式(H)..”来选择默认程序时,发现是“始终使用选择的程序打开这种文件”是灰色的不可用。我x。即使通过控制面板,程序,始终使用指定的程序打开此文件类型来设置,始终使用选择的程序打开这种文件还是灰色的不可用。
晕了,网上找了下没有vbs的,是视频文件关联的,通过设置播放器取消关联来实现。在注册表“HKEY_CLASSES_ROOT”中查找.vbs和VBSFile的默认关联程序都不是vs2010,怎么就默认vs2010打开vbs文件了,而不是“Microsoft ? Windows Based Script Host”。
后面切换到不经常用的administrator账户登录windows7,发现vbs文件默认是“Microsoft ? Windows Based Script Host”打开的,从这个开来,从这个开来,关联程序应该是保存在“HKEY_CURRENT_USER”下面,而不是“HKEY_CLASSES_ROOT”中,结果在“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ts”中找到了“.vbs”的项,默认打开程序是vs2010的,删除这个项后,再右键vbs文件,“打开方式(H)..”来选择默认程序时,终于是可以选择“Microsoft ? Windows Based Script Host”来打开vbs文件了,O(∩_∩)O哈哈~~,“始终使用选择的程序打开这种文件”的复选框也变为可用的了。
我(#‵′)靠,原来windows7的文件关联存储在“HKEY_CURRENT_USER”下面,而不是“HKEY_CLASSES_ROOT”里面。如
果谁不小心误操作了文件关联,可以删除“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ts”中对应的扩展名项即可通过邮件,打开方式选择程序打开,始终使用选择的程序打开这种文件也不会是不可用的。
加支付宝好友偷能量挖...
原创文章,转载请注明出处:解决无法修改windows7 vbs文件关联,始终使用选择的程序打开这种文件不可用